light lo

Indian Slang

Origin: Indian Slang
Definition: take it easy
Example: I was stressed because of the exams, so I decided to light lo.

prepone

Indian Slang

Origin: Indian Slang (Indian-English)
Definition: to move a scheduled event forward
Example: The meeting was supposed to be Thursday, but it was preponed to Tuesday.
